The Academy celebrated the end of our first quarter with International Dot Day and a Dot Com Museum. International Dot Day celebrates making your mark on the world and is based on Peter Reynolds' book, The Dot. Students enjoyed many activities in their classrooms, created art out of dots, took pictures at our photo booths and got to experience an "old" technology exhibit sponsored by 7th grade.
